Let’s Meet Jake:jake

Jake Boyd Photo

How long have you been in business? Right now it’s just a hobby

Describe your business… I shoot anything and everything in the Des Moines area.

What makes your business unique? I take more of an artistic approach with my photos. I try to use angles/ideas that you don’t normally see. I also work with photos in Photoshop to ensure the best quality.

Who is your typical client/customer? Anyone who needs photos taken. I prefer architecture.
